| GlennSprigg:
Back in 1973, my 1st car was a 1954 Morris Minor 850. The engine was totally buggered, so before I could drive my 1st car at 18 y/o, I had to completely strip it and re-build it !! :) Including cylinder honing, valve guides, hand-grinding in (lapping) the valve faces, bearings, re-working the head & face. None of this "just change the engine" crap back then. 8) Since then, I was always an Aussie 'Holden' guy. The last pic is of my 'Champagne' coloured Holden 'Calais'. The 'Calais' was the top of the line, electric 'everything' & Walnut Dash!! :) My brother was a 'Ford' man, and was always getting me to drop him off & pick him up from the Ford dealerships for repairs. He always jokingly said for me to not let them see MY car, however, it was always MINE that took him to these places!!!.... |
